CTC Auto Ranch, old and American boneyard
 
I came across this place in an article I recently read. It is over 30 acres of Cars and parts from the 50's, 60's and 70's. This boneyard would even buy parts of older cars from other junk yards that were closing.

I haven't spent a lot of time on this site, yet. But I thought that maybe it might be a place for those long lost parts that someone may be looking for. Happy hunting.

Check out this site, it even has an interactive, panoramic view of different parts of the boneyard, which is pretty cool.
